Evening Telegraph, 27th July 1944, transcribed by Kay Collins
Rushden Soldier Killed in Action
Only son of Mr. and Mrs. Fred Noble, of 3, Oval-road, Rushden, Pte. Reginald Noble of an infantry regiment has been killed in action in Normandy. He was 28 years of age and had been in the Army for over three years, formerly being employed at Messrs. John White’s Newton-road factory. Educated at the Newton-road and Intermediate Schools, Pte. Noble went through the Park-road Methodist Sunday School and Bible Class. Later he became a member of the Men’s Adult School and the Young Men’s Institute, for whom he played football.
